Hulsig Beach, nestled near the charming town of Hulsig, presents a tranquil alternative to the bustling shores of Skagen. This expansive sandy beach is a testament to unspoiled Danish coastal beauty, characterized by its soft, pale sand and a dramatic backdrop of undulating dunes. It's a place where the air feels crisp and clean, and the sense of peace is palpable, inviting you to unwind completely. The allure of Hulsig Beach lies in its quiet solitude. Here, you can walk for miles along the water's edge, feeling the cool North Sea breeze on your face, without encountering many other souls. The dunes, covered in hardy marram grass, offer sheltered pockets perfect for a private picnic or simply a moment of quiet contemplation, watching the clouds drift across the vast sky. While the North Sea can be more spirited than the Kattegat, the wide, flat expanse of Hulsig Beach still offers ample space for sunbathing, beach games, and long, invigorating strolls. It's an ideal spot for those seeking to reconnect with nature, to listen to the powerful rhythm of the ocean, and to experience the raw, untamed beauty of Denmark's northernmost coast, far from the well-trodden paths.

Hulsig Beach, being a dune-backed sandy beach, generally offers a safe environment for swimming. While it's quieter, the conditions are typically calm, making it suitable for families. However, as with any natural beach, it's always important to be aware of the water conditions and supervise children closely. There might not be lifeguards, so personal vigilance is key.
The best time to visit Hulsig Beach to truly appreciate its quiet and hidden nature is often outside the peak summer months. Late spring (May-early June) or early autumn (September) offer pleasant weather with significantly fewer visitors. Even during summer, its tendency to be 'skipped' means it remains less crowded than more famous nearby beaches, offering tranquility.
Hulsig Beach is located near the village of Hulsig, in the North Jutland Region. Access is typically by car, and there are usually designated parking areas close to the beach access points, often behind the dunes. While it's a quieter beach, it's still accessible, and clear signage should guide visitors from the main roads. Consulting a local map is recommended.
Given its 'hidden' and quiet nature, Hulsig Beach itself is unlikely to have direct food vendors or extensive facilities. Visitors should plan to bring their own refreshments. For accommodation and dining, the nearby village of Hulsig might offer limited options, but the larger, more developed towns like Skagen or Frederikshavn are a short drive away and provide a full range of services.
